欢迎光临
我们一直在努力

Oracle加密保护:SSL安全流程(oraclessl)

Oracle加密保护是指使用Secure Sockets Layer(SSL)对Oracle数据库进行保护的安全过程,可以有效防止数据泄露和被黑客攻击。 Oracle加密保护包括以下主要安全流程:

一、 创建SSL证书

在使用SSL安全连接之前,需要创建SSL证书,它用于识别客户端和服务器的身份。可以使用根证书以及数字证书公私钥对来进行加密和解密通信信息。

创建SSL证书的主要步骤如下:

(1)生成私钥文件:

使用 openssl 命令生成一个包含 1024 位 RSA 密钥的私钥文件:

openssl genrsa -out server.key 1024

(2)生成用于签名的证书请求文件:

使用openssl命令生成一个使用 server.key 文件来签名证书请求文件:

openssl req -new -key server.key -out server.csr

(3)签发IP证书:

可以使用 server.key 和 server.csr 文件,由可信的 CA 签发IP证书,签名后的证书文件为 server.crt。

二、 SSL 密钥配置

使用以上步骤生成的证书文件,我们就可以在Oracle数据库中配置SSL密钥了。

(1)安装SSL密钥:

首先,将签名后的证书文件“server.crt”,和私钥文件 “server.key”放到一个安全的位置,接下来,我们可以使用以下sql语句对密钥进行安装:

BEGIN

DBMS_SSL.GENERATE_SSL_CERTIFICATE(”,”,’server.cert’,’server.key’);

END;

(2)配置SSL功能:

使用以下语句来配置SSL功能:

SQL> ALTER SYSTEM SET TLS_SERVER=’CERTIFICATE’;

SQL> ALTER SYSTEM SET TLS_CLIENT=’CERTIFICATE’;

三、 Oracle客户端安装

最后,将根证书文件,服务器证书文件,以及私钥文件安装到Oracle客户端,然后客户端就可以与服务器进行配置安全连接了。

以上就是Oracle加密保护的SSL安全流程. 安全的Oracle数据库可以有效保护企业的数据安全,从而提高企业的运营效率.

赞(0)
【声明】:本博客不参与任何交易,也非中介,仅记录个人感兴趣的主机测评结果和优惠活动,内容均不作直接、间接、法定、约定的保证。访问本博客请务必遵守有关互联网的相关法律、规定与规则。一旦您访问本博客,即表示您已经知晓并接受了此声明通告。